Harnessing Earth's Energy: Geothermal Heat Pumps

Geothermal heat pumps are an innovative and environmentally friendly way to warm your home. These effective systems tap into the constant energy of the Earth, delivering a sustainable source of energy for both heating and cooling. By utilizing the soil's natural heat {reservoir|, geothermal heat pumps can significantly reduce your energy usage.

Geothermal heat pumps work by transferring heat throughout the ground and your home. In the winter, a fluid absorbs heat from the ground and transfers it indoors to condition your living space. Conversely, in the summer, the process is reversed, with the fluid absorbing heat from your home and releasing it into the cooler ground. This continuous cycle allows for year-round comfort.

Geothermal Heating: The Sustainable Solution

As the world transitioning towards sustainable energy solutions, geothermal technology is emerging as a promising option for heating homes and buildings. This innovative system harnesses the Earth's internal heat, which remains relatively constant throughout the year. By tapping into these underground reservoirs of warmth, geothermal supplies a clean and efficient alternative to traditional fossil fuel-based heating methods.

  • Heat pump technology typically consist of underground loops or wells that circulate a fluid to absorb the Earth's heat.
  • Captured fluid is then pumped to a heat exchanger, which transfers the temperature to your home's heating system.
  • Furthermore, geothermal systems can also be used for cooling during warmer months by reversing the process and transferring warmth from your home to the earth.

Geothermal technology offers a wide range of pros over traditional heating methods, including lower greenhouse gas emissions, increased energy efficiency, and lower operating costs.
